Q: Is 18,185,147 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 18,185,147 is not a prime number.

Why is 18,185,147 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 18185147 can be evenly divided by 1 19 179 3,401 5,347 101,593 957,113 and 18,185,147, with no remainder.

Since 18,185,147 cannot be divided by just 1 and 18,185,147, it is not a prime number.
